WebThe Bunsen burner is a piece of typical laboratory equipment that creates a bright, sootless, non-luminous flame. It was named after and co-designed by Robert Bunsen in 1854. The Bunsen Burner provides for exact control of gas and oxygen mixing in its central barrel prior to combustion, which ignites the flame.

WebApr 23, 2024 · The hottest part of the Bunsen flame, which is found just above the tip of the primary flame, reaches about 1,500 °C (2,700 °F). With too little air, the gas mixture will not burn completely and will form tiny carbon particles that are heated to glowing, making the flame luminous. WebSolution. Verified by Toppr.
